1 Kings 18:12 - King James 2000

12 And it shall come to pass, as soon as I am gone from you, that the spirit of the LORD shall carry you I know not where; and so when I come and tell Ahab, and he cannot find you, he shall slay me: but I your servant fear the LORD from my youth.
